Vue内置Webpa的四大原因_JavaScript_这些工具能显著提升应用的加载速度和运行效率

Vue内置Webpack的四大原因

Vue内置Webpack有四大主要原因:模块化开发、优化性能、简化配置和社区支持。

一、模块化开发

Vue内置Webpack的首要原因是支持模块化开发。这样做的好处是代码可以被分割成独立的、可重用的模块,方便维护和管理。Webpack可以处理JavaScript模块化,支持ES6、CommonJS等格式,还能把多个模块打包成一个文件,提高开发效率,减少冲突和错误。

二、优化性能

Webpack为Vue项目提供了性能优化工具,比如代码拆分、懒加载和压缩等。这些工具能显著提升应用的加载速度和运行效率。

功能 描述
代码拆分 Webpack可以把代码拆分成多个小文件,按需加载,减少首屏加载时间。
懒加载 只有在需要时才加载某些模块,减少初始加载时间。
压缩 压缩代码和资源文件,减少文件体积,提高加载速度。

三、简化配置

Webpack内置于Vue,开发者无需从头开始配置构建工具。Vue CLI提供了一套默认的Webpack配置,这些配置经过优化,适用于大多数项目。开发者可以直接使用这些配置,也可以根据需求自定义。

以下是一些简化配置的示例:

四、社区支持

Webpack是当前最受欢迎的前端构建工具之一,拥有庞大的社区支持。Vue选择Webpack作为内置构建工具,可以借助社区的力量,不断优化和改进构建流程。

以下是一些社区支持的具体表现:

结论

Vue内置Webpack主要是为了支持模块化开发、优化性能、简化配置以及借助社区支持。这些优势使得Vue项目的开发和维护更加高效,同时也为开发者提供了更多的灵活性和便利。

建议开发者充分利用Webpack和Vue CLI的功能,根据项目需求进行合理配置和优化,以达到最佳的开发效果和性能表现。

相关问答FAQs

1. 为什么Vue内置了Webpack?

Vue内置Webpack是因为Webpack能够帮助开发者更高效地管理和打包项目中的资源文件,如HTML、CSS、JavaScript等。Webpack提供了模块化开发和热加载等功能,满足了Vue项目的需求。

2. Webpack在Vue中的作用是什么?

Webpack在Vue中的作用主要包括:打包和优化Vue项目中的资源文件,减少网络请求次数,提高页面加载速度;支持模块化开发和热加载功能,提高开发效率。

3. Vue内置的Webpack有哪些优势?

Vue内置的Webpack具有以下优势: